Litho
@fblitho
Followers
554
Following
113
Media
8
Statuses
82
A declarative framework for building efficient UIs on Android.
Joined April 2017
Happy to highlight, that Litho Android Studio plugin is finally available in JetBrains Plugins Marketplace! It adds navigation from generated Component to its Spec, autocompletion and templates for Specs/methods and more! Check the full feature list here:
plugins.jetbrains.com
Litho is a declarative UI framework for Android. This plugin provides better Litho integration in Android Studio. The following features are available: Command-click...
0
3
8
Long time, no see? Litho v0.26.0 is out and comes with a bunch of improvements and an interesting new feature to try. Check out the release notes on GitHub:
github.com
BREAKING CHANGES Fix the lazy State update semantics (de3d938) Rename LayoutHandler to LithoHandler (69cba50) and add DefaultLithoHandler (0d0bb0b) Update Yoga version to 1.14.0 (c16baf6). Fixes #...
0
5
12
Our second Lesson covers another popular topic, how to implement effective diffing in sections. @OnCheckOutThisContent!
0
2
4
Our first Litho Lesson is about the internals of Litho, and how a Component goes from @LayoutSpec to appearing on the screen. Check it out!
0
4
12
Exciting news!: We're starting a new video series called Litho Lessons and releasing them as the inaugural videos on the new Facebook Open Source YouTube channel! These will be short videos focusing on a specific topic, like @State or animations.
youtube.com
0
5
12
[NEW POST] Restructuring Litho's CircleCI config for Workflows by @tpavlos
https://t.co/jZNnbBjk1i
0
1
5
We just released v0.16.0 of Litho! Check out the new hotness, including RenderCompleteEvents in Sections!
github.com
New Features New TTR (time-to-render) API, for tracking when components render in a Section. See RenderCompleteEvent and ComponentRenderInfo.Builder#renderCompleteHandler. (48c59c2, etc.) Add abi...
0
2
16
We've got a quick take episode for you on @fb_sonar with the project lead @EmilSjolander to tell you all there is to know about the new debugging tool for Android and iOS. https://t.co/ixSBcvkzH4
pocketcasts.com
1
10
18
Hello World! Check out Sonar, our extensible mobile debugging tool: https://t.co/F4dn6Zx7UH
8
120
351
Upgrade to Litho v0.14.0 to get not just the new Apache-2 goodness, but also access to our new Working Ranges API and more web-compliant stretching behaviour.
0
4
12
Litho v0.13.0! 🎁 - Error boundaries inspired by React. - Support for event handlers in TestSpec. - Specify view types inViewRenderInfo. And more!
github.com
Breaking changes: TextSpec bounds are clipped by default. What's new: Introducing Error Boundaries similar to React which helps to handle errors in lifecycle methods gracefully. Added EventH...
1
17
73
New release! Litho v0.12.0 is out and comes with a heap of new features and improvements. Check out the release notes on GitHub:
github.com
Breaking changes: StateUpdatesTestHelper has now its own testing.state package. RowReverse and ColumnReverse got removed. Row and Column offer a reverse() property setter to achieve the same. Stet...
1
9
35
Check out how @fblitho was used to improve News Feed video performance on Android. https://t.co/ZCKO61ldZq
#AndroidDev
engineering.fb.com
As video consumption on mobile devices grows rapidly, Facebook mobile engineers are faced with new challenges for rendering content efficiently. Videos demand more resources than simpler UI element…
6
10
24
We are super impressed with the Hunt app, making use of Litho and Sections in concert with Dagger and RxJava2.
github.com
https://medium.com/@Cuong.Le/open-sourcing-hunt-d49919960ef1 - dbof10/hunt-android
0
0
10
The video of my @droidconSF talk about @fblitho is now available: https://t.co/ntVApCjXbZ
#androiddev
0
4
13
Introducing TestSpecs - A new way to test Litho components https://t.co/LdkqdeE09L
0
3
11
Make your app stand out with the new declarative animations API in Litho. ✨ https://t.co/7Tvw4Dryhu
0
9
23
Checkout the basics of Facebook's Litho - a declarative UI framework for Android #AndroidDev
https://t.co/vzAA0qxR7Y
0
4
7